Instance Method Details
#apply(transaction_id, options = {}) ⇒ Object
Apply a refund to a transaction. Params:
transaction_id-
ID of the transaction
options-
Hashof options
146 147 148 149 150 151 152 153 154 155 156 157 158 159 160 161 162 163 |
# File 'lib/processout/refund.rb', line 146 def apply(transaction_id, = {}) request = Request.new(@client) path = "/transactions/" + CGI.escape(transaction_id) + "/refunds" data = { "amount" => @amount, "metadata" => , "reason" => @reason, "information" => @information } response = Response.new(request.post(path, data, )) return_values = Array.new return_values.push(response.success) return_values[0] end |

#find(transaction_id, refund_id, options = {}) ⇒ Object
Find a transaction’s refund by its ID. Params:
transaction_id-
ID of the transaction on which the refund was applied
refund_id-
ID of the refund
options-
Hashof options
120 121 122 123 124 125 126 127 128 129 130 131 132 133 134 135 136 137 138 139 140 |
# File 'lib/processout/refund.rb', line 120 def find(transaction_id, refund_id, = {}) request = Request.new(@client) path = "/transactions/" + CGI.escape(transaction_id) + "/refunds/" + CGI.escape(refund_id) + "" data = { } response = Response.new(request.get(path, data, )) return_values = Array.new body = response.body body = body["refund"] obj = Refund.new(@client) return_values.push(obj.fill_with_data(body)) return_values[0] end |
